I make a pistachio cake that is super easy and delicious. I don't have the recipe on me right now but you can google it. It's made with white cake mix,a package of pistachio pudding mix, a cup of Sprite and I think eggs and oil. the frosting is milk, cool whip and pistachio pudding. It comes out a pretty pale green.

My Mom called this "Polish Drumstick" and I don't know why:

Mix together:
2 cups crushed vanilla cookies
1/3 to 1/2 cup peanut butter
1/2 cup melted butter
Press into a 9 X 13 pan and bake at 350 degrees for 10 minutes. Let cool

Cream together:
8 oz. cream cheese
1/2 cup peanut butter
1 cup powdered sugar
Fold in 2 cups of Cool Whip and spread on crust.

Mix 2 - 3 oz. packages of Instant Chocolate Pudding with 3 cups of milk and pour over the cream cheese mixture.
Spread 2 cups of Cool Whip over pudding mixture and then sprinkle with nuts and shaved Hershey Bar.
